/*
* This file ("TileEntityDistributorItem.java") is part of the Actually Additions mod for Minecraft.
* It is created and owned by Ellpeck and distributed
* under the Actually Additions License to be found at
* http://ellpeck.de/actaddlicense
* View the source code at https://github.com/Ellpeck/ActuallyAdditions
*
* © 2015-2016 Ellpeck
*/
package de.ellpeck.actuallyadditions.mod.tile;
import net.minecraft.item.ItemStack;
import net.minecraft.nbt.NBTTagCompound;
import net.minecraft.tileentity.TileEntity;
import net.minecraft.util.EnumFacing;
import net.minecraftforge.items.CapabilityItemHandler;
import net.minecraftforge.items.IItemHandler;
public class TileEntityDistributorItem extends TileEntityInventoryBase{
private int sidePutTo;
private int lastSlotAmount;
public TileEntityDistributorItem(){
super(1, "distributorItem");
}
@Override
public void updateEntity(){
super.updateEntity();
if(!this.worldObj.isRemote){
if(this.slots[0] != null){
TileEntity tile = this.tilesAround[this.sidePutTo];
if(tile != null){
EnumFacing side = EnumFacing.values()[this.sidePutTo].getOpposite();
if(tile.hasCapability(CapabilityItemHandler.ITEM_HANDLER_CAPABILITY, side)){
IItemHandler cap = tile.getCapability(CapabilityItemHandler.ITEM_HANDLER_CAPABILITY, side);
if(cap != null){
int amountPer = this.slots[0].stackSize/5;
if(amountPer <= 0){
amountPer = this.slots[0].stackSize;
}
ItemStack stackToPut = this.slots[0].copy();
stackToPut.stackSize = amountPer;
for(int i = 0; i < cap.getSlots(); i++){
stackToPut = cap.insertItem(i, stackToPut.copy(), false);
if(stackToPut == null){
this.slots[0].stackSize -= amountPer;
break;
}
else{
this.slots[0].stackSize -= stackToPut.stackSize;
}
}
}
}
}
this.sidePutTo++;
if(this.sidePutTo == 1){
this.sidePutTo++;
}
else if(this.sidePutTo >= 6){
this.sidePutTo = 0;
}
}
int stackSize = this.slots[0] == null ? 0 : this.slots[0].stackSize;
if(stackSize != this.lastSlotAmount && this.sendUpdateWithInterval()){
this.lastSlotAmount = stackSize;
}
}
}
@Override
public void writeSyncableNBT(NBTTagCompound compound, NBTType type){
super.writeSyncableNBT(compound, type);
compound.setInteger("PutSide", this.sidePutTo);
}
@Override
public void readSyncableNBT(NBTTagCompound compound, NBTType type){
super.readSyncableNBT(compound, type);
this.sidePutTo = compound.getInteger("PutSide");
}
@Override
public boolean shouldSyncSlots(){
return true;
}
@Override
public boolean shouldSaveHandlersAround(){
return true;
}
@Override
public boolean canInsertItem(int index, ItemStack stack, EnumFacing direction){
return direction == EnumFacing.UP && this.isItemValidForSlot(index, stack);
}
@Override
public boolean canExtractItem(int index, ItemStack stack, EnumFacing direction){
return true;
}
@Override
public boolean isItemValidForSlot(int index, ItemStack stack){
return true;
}
}
